Frac Tank Quote/Specification Sheet

500 Bbl。

Mobile FracTank 。

Square。

Tank capacity to be approximately 500 Barrels (21,000 gallons)

Overall nominal dimensions of tank to be 45 feet long, 8 feet wide, and 9 feet 6 inches high

Walls to be ¼” (or 6 mm) steel with external reinforcement.

Roof to be ¼” (6 mm) steel with C-Channel reinforcement

Floor to be ¼” (6 mm) steel with a Vee bottom, and sump below manifold dip pipe.

Floor supports to be 250 mm longitudinal members and cross members, with 900 mm nominal

spacing center to center.

All tank seams to be double welded (welded both sides) and continuous

 No internal tank rods or bracing

6 lug manway in front and also in lower right rear of tank 

Stairway and platform in front of tank positioned to allow operator to see inside top roof hatch

Top roof hatch in front of tank, positioned where operator can open hatch, and see inside of the

tank though the hatch when standing on the platform.

One 4” FMC/Weco connection with 4” valve in front of tank under platform

One 4” FMC/Weco gel line connection (recirculation line) with 4” valve in front of tank under 

 platform. Gel Line to have internal pipe going toward back of tank. Gel Line to have internal

connection to allow replacement of this line without cutting or welding. Gel line to have adequatesupport inside of the tank. (Gel line may be capped at end, and have 3/4” holes spaced every 12

inches pointing to center of Vee on the floor.)

One 4” FMC/Weco drain connection with valve in front of tank near bottom.

One 4” FMC Weco drain connection with valve in bottom rear of tank.

Three 4” FMC/Weco fill line with valve at rear of tank. 2 connections direct into tank and 1

connection into top of tank after 180 degree elbow.

One 8” manifold with 8” valve and 8” dip pipe in front of tank. Manifold to have four 4”

FMC/Weco suction connections with valves and caps pointing forward. Manifold to have 8”

FMC/Weco union ends with caps on each side of the manifold.

Stainless Steel float for level indication

Standard 2” kingpin with 3/8” minimum king pin plate. King pin setting to be about 600 mm

 behind front of king pin plate. 5 th wheel height of typical tractor pulling this unit is 49.4 inches

(1255 mm) above ground.

Lift mechanism (winch line support) to allow winch line to connect to front of tank and raise tank 

over tractor tail roller. Or landing gear as per customer need.

Axles to be 25,000 pound rated axles with track width of 1.84 M giving overall width outside of 

tires of 2.5 M

Suspension to be metallic spring suspension rated for 20,000 pounds.

Air brake system with spring maxi brakes. Air brake system to be compatible with USA braking

system to be pulled with a EURO compatible tractor or others.

Trailer lights and electrical system to be compatible with USA or Euopean systems, and connected

to a USA or European compatible tractor or others.

Tires to be 11:00 x 22.5 tubeless tires, with single piece rims. Multi-piece rims not allowed.

Internal coating to be Carboline 859 with white or light tan color. Coating to be compatible with

normal frac fluids.

External paint on top, sides, and bottom to be Carboline #187 primer, 0.75 microns, Carboline #

134 color coat, 1.5 microns, and Carboline # 133 clear coat, 0.5 to 0.75 microns as per customer 

specifications.

All valves to be FMC/Weco style valves, model 12 or 12N, with Buna seals, and nylon coated

gate, and other trim standard. Valve handles with locking detents at 90 degrees to be included.

All Hose connections to be FMC/Weco style figure 206 or 207 Unions. 4” connections to be

Female sub connections, and 8” connection to be Male sub with nut on each end of manifold.
